Batteries, and the power they have over us

from Late Night Live - Separate stories podcast · host Australian Broadcasting Corporation

The green energy future depends on batteries. But batteries are not exactly a low-footprint technology; a massive mining and industrial operation will be required to make all of the batteries we need. And: is it worth recycling AA batteries?Guest: Jay Turner, Professor of Environmental Studies at Wellesley College, President of the American Society for Environmental History, and the author of Charged: A History of Batteries and Lessons for a Clean Energy FutureProducer: Alex Tighe
